Having just heard the nostalgic title track of The Hold Steady's latest release, Stay Positive (which drops tomorrow) on The Current, I was highly curious as to how the new tracks would hold up live, although I'd already had gotten some sneak peaks at some of what would become the new album when the band Chicago last fall.

Apparently, lots of other people are curious as well, not the least of whom are the folks over at AOL Interface, who recently invited the Brooklyn-by-way-of-MPLS quintet, frequently described as the best bar band in America*, to perform on their program. The group play several cuts from its new record, and sit down for an interview segment, during which they discuss how to age gracefully playing rock music, amongst many other topics. You can watch "Sequestered in Memphis" at the top of the post and "Joke about Jamaica" and "Constructive Summer" below.
